- Around 68 buses per day.
- Around 30 trains per day.
However, we recommend checking specific travel dates for your route between Fátima and Lisbon as scheduled services by bus and train can vary by season or day of the week.
- Trains mostly depart from Seica-Ourem and arrive in Lisbon - Oriente.
- Buses mostly depart from Fátima, Terminal Rodoviário and arrive in Lisboa, Gare Oriente.
- Travel with Rede Expressos, FlixBus, Citi Express, BlaBlaCar Bus, Alsa, Rodonotre, Internorte, BlaBlaCar to go to Lisbon by bus.
- Travel with Comboios De Portugal to go to Lisbon by train.
